HJ53 MZG is a 2003 Citroen C2 in Blue with a 1,124c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.2%.
Across all 2003 Citroen C2 models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.2% with a typical mileage of 59,560 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Citroen C2 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 38,269 recorded failures. If you're considering buying HJ53 MZG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Citroen C2 typ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 23 years old, this Citroen C2 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
